About The Role:


About this opportunity
Senior professional responsible for managing Cost Management team assigned to the data centres construction project.


Responsibilities include but are not limited to:

  • Supporting Business Unit Directors in delivering business objectives.
  • Positively engaging with Customers and developing, growing and maintaining Customer relationships.
  • Delivering high quality services and ensuring that cost management deliverables meet Customers' requirements.
  • Managing projects to deliver high quality services and deliverables in accordance with the business procedures.
  • Preparing and presenting order of cost estimates and option studies.
  • Cost planning.
  • Costinuse studies.
  • Advising on and implementing procurement strategies.
  • Preparing tender documentation and managing the tender process, including designing tender marking schemes.
  • Evaluating and reporting on tenders.
  • Valuing completed work and arranging for payments.
  • Settling final accounts.
  • Providing technical advice on legal and contractual issues relating to construction projects.
  • Administrating contracts as Contract Administrator or Employer's Agent.
  • Producing and presenting reports to Customers.
  • Mentoring and coaching employees to their full potential.
  • Preparing bids for services.
  • Managing service delivery for profit.
  • Advising Directors promptly of any issues that have arisen, or that might arise, on projects; in particular those that might impact on Gleeds professional indemnity (PI) insurance

About You:


Who we're looking for:


Experience, Knowledge and Key Skills

  • Sound cost management experience in major construction projects.
  • Experience in Data Centres construction projects
  • Excellent market knowledge (data centres)
  • Practical knowledge of construction procurement strategies, including tendering and contract strategies.
  • Sound knowledge and experience of postcontract cost management tasks
  • Clear and effective communication skills both oral and written
  • Methodical way of thinking and approach to work
  • Organisational skills and the ability to quickly adapt to changing environments.
  • Excellent problem, negotiating, finance and numeracy management skills
  • Sound ICT skills, with a good level of proficiency in MS Outlook, Word, Excel and PowerPoint;
  • Ability to absorb complex information and assess requirements readily
  • Clear understanding of legislation impacting on building contracts
  • Ability to work as part of a team
  • Fluent in Spanish and English

Qualifications

  • University degree
  • Architecture or Engineering or QS
